The Senior Business Support Officer works with staff at all levels across the division to provide high level operational and strategic advice and assistance across business functions including finance and human resource management.
About the role:
As the Senior Business Support Officer, you will:
• Liaise, monitor, negotiate and consult with senior management and work with unit managers and other departmental officers to prepare and analyse budget allocation and coordinate and review expenditure and revenue forecasts and cash flow projections.
• Co-ordinate and compile information to facilitate the analysis of human resource, budget and financial performance including the on-going monitoring, reviewing and reporting of the human resources and financial information of the division.
• Co-ordinate human resource management activities including, but not limited to, establishment management, workforce and salary reporting and provide administrative assistance as required.
• Manage complex workloads, meet deadlines and commitments and complete tasks within a tight timeframe independently or within a team.
• Promote a safe, respectful and inclusive workplace that is free from bullying, discrimination and harassment.
About you:
• Demonstrated high level skills and knowledge of the budget, revenue and debt management processes and financial management policies and practices including financial management and reporting and proven experience in a range of financial management systems (e.g. SAP, Financial Reporter, Budget Builder, Microsoft Excel).
• Proven effective capabilities in managing and delivering contemporary, best practice human resource services, including the ability to provide high level advice and expertise to management in order to achieve human resource excellence and proven experience in human resource management systems (e.g. Aurion).
• Demonstrated organisational skills, including the ability to handle competing priorities, meet deadlines, bring tasks to completion and operate in a fast-paced environment.
• Proven ability to successfully build and maintain positive relationships with team members, key stakeholders and clients.
